Wall crack sealing is a specialized service aimed at repairing and preventing further damage caused by cracks in the exterior or interior walls of a property. The process involves identifying the source and extent of wall cracks, then filling and sealing them with durable materials designed to accommodate movement and prevent water intrusion. Proper sealing helps maintain the structural integrity of the property, reduces the risk of mold growth, and keeps the walls looking their best. This service is essential for homeowners who notice cracks forming on their walls, whether from settling, weather changes, or other structural shifts.
Cracks in walls can lead to a variety of problems if left unaddressed. Water can seep through even small openings, causing interior damage, mold, and potential health issues. Structural concerns may also arise if cracks widen over time, indicating underlying issues that need professional assessment. Wall crack sealing helps mitigate these risks by creating a barrier that keeps moisture out and stabilizes the affected areas. It is an effective way to extend the lifespan of a property’s walls and prevent costly repairs down the line.

Professionals offering wall crack sealing services typically use a variety of techniques and materials tailored to the specific type and location of cracks. These may include flexible sealants, epoxy injections, or other durable compounds designed to expand and contract with the wall. Proper application by experienced service providers ensures the cracks are sealed effectively and that the integrity of the wall is maintained. The overview below groups typical Wall Crack Sealing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typically, sealing small wall cracks costs between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, especially for minor cracks that require simple sealing or patching. Larger or more complex repairs can exceed this range but are less common.
Moderate Projects - For medium-sized crack sealing projects, costs generally range from $600 to $1,500. These projects often involve multiple cracks or sections of a wall and are a common scope for local service providers. Prices can vary based on the extent of the damage and accessibility.
Large or Complex Jobs - Larger projects, such as sealing extensive crack systems or multiple walls, can range from $1,500 to $3,500. These tend to be less frequent but are necessary for more significant structural issues or older buildings requiring detailed work.
Full Wall or Structural Replacement - Complete wall replacements or major structural repairs can cost $5,000 or more. Such jobs are less common and involve significant work, often requiring specialized services from experienced contractors. Typical costs depend on the size and complexity of the project.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
